Enroll Now!!! and get 10% special Discount on all courses. Limited Time only!!!

PHP & MySQL with MVC Frameworks Certification Training ( S011 )

4.5 + (25,859) Students Ratings

IQ Trainings presents you with the PHP & MySQL Certification with MVC Frameworks. It’s designed to make you an expert in using PHP & MySQL and learn all that is required to create real-world web applications with PHP & MySQL.

Course Price :

₹10,349
₹11,499
10%
off

Live Instructor

Available

Self Paced

Think Bigger Advantage

Live Online Classes

All our Classes are Live Instrucotor led online sessions. You can attend at the comfort of your place and Login to our Classes.

LMS (Learning Management System)

LMS will help you to organize your all training material, session videos and review at later date. You can access LMS anytime and review your completed classes. If you miss any class, then you can review the missed class in LMS.

Flexible Schedule

For some reasons, you can not attend the Classes, we can enroll you in the next possible classes. we assure flexibility in class schdules.

Lifetime Access to Learning Platform

You will get Lifetime free access to LMS(Learning Mangement System) You can access all Videos, class room assignments, quizzes, Projects for Life time. You will also get free video sessions for Life time.

Highest Completion Rate

We have the highest course completion rate in the Industry. If you miss a class, you can opt for the missed class in different batch. We assure you the best training possible for you to succeed.

Certificate of Completion

We provide you the Industry recognized Certification of Course completion This certificate will sometimes helps you to get reimbursement of training expenses by your company.

Training Schedule
Batch Start Date Days of Training Weekday/ Weekend Timings
 
 
 
 
 

Course Curriculum

Learning Objectives - This module will make you learn about what PHP & MySQL is and why it is so popular. Also, about PHP basics, installation setup, data types, arrays, and decision making statements.

Topics

  • Introduction to PHP 
  • Understand the environment setup in different platforms
  • Learn the Script syntax
  • Declare variables and data types
  • Define Constants 
  • Define Arrays
  • Define Strings
  • Discuss the Web concepts
  • Understand the decision making statements
  • Explain loop types, and operators

Learning Objectives - This module will help you to understand the topics such as functions, how to send mails using PHP, regular expressions, predefined functions, and its uses. Also, about how to manipulate with system files, error handling and debugging. 

Topics - 

  • Functions - Introduction
  • Learn how to create PHP functions
  • Explain the PHP functions with parameters 
  • Understand the Argument by reference 
  • Learn how to set default values for function parameters 
  • Describe dynamic function calls 
  • PHP mails
  • Learn how to send text mail
  • Learn how to send Html emails 
  • Learn how to send attachments with emails
  • What are regular expressions
  • What are POSIX regular expressions
  • What are predefined character ranges
  • What are Regexp POSIX functions
  • Discuss the PERL style regular expressions
  • What are Regexp PERL compatible functions
  • Describe Date and time functions, Built-in functions
  • Define file inclusion
  • Define file manipulations
  • Describe exception handling
  • Learn bugs debugging

Learning Objectives - This module will help you to understand how to define classes, how to create an object for the class and how to invoke methods and functions. Also, understand the object oriented functionalities like inheritance, method overriding, interfaces, constants, Access Specifiers and abstract classes.

Topics

  • Object Oriented Concepts 
  • Define Classes
  • How to create Objects 
  • Understand the Member functions 
  • What are a Constructor and Destructor 
  • Define Inheritance
  • Define Function overriding
  • Explain Access Specifiers - private, public and protected members
  • Define Interfaces
  • Define Constants 
  • Describe Abstract Classes
  • What is a Static keyword
  • What is a Final keyword
  • Understand how to call parent constructors

Learning Objectives - This module will help you to learn and explore what is database and database terminology. And also learn how to install MySQL in our system, and how to connect with MySQL. Also, about syntax, database creation and create tables inside database and database manipulations like add, edit, and delete. 

Topics - 

  • Introduction of Database 
  • Learn the MySQL installation on various platforms 
  • Describe MySQL connection 
  • Understand the Database creation 
  • Explain Database Manipulations - Add, Edit, Retrieve and Delete. 
  • Explain Table creation and table manipulations - Add Edit, Retrieve and Delete

Learning Objectives - This module will help you to understand the advanced queries and SQL injection concepts. Also understand the topics such as Like clause, how to sort values, how to fetch using joins, how to handle NULL values, Regular expressions, Transactions, alter command, Indexes of the table, temporary tables and clone tables, duplicate tables and SQL Injection. Also, how to retrieve and manipulate data using PHP.

Topics

  • Define LIKE clause 
  • Define Sorting
  • Define Joins
  • How to handle NULL Values
  • Describe the Regular Expressions
  • About the Transactions
  • Define ALTER Command
  • Discuss Indexes
  • Explain Temporary Tables and Clone Tables 
  • What is a Database
  • Information
  • Describe Sequences
  • How to handle Duplicates
  • Explain SQL Injections 
  • How to Select, insert, update and delete using PHP script

Learning Objectives - This module will help you to understand the MVC terminology, advantages of MVC. Also, how to install and configure CakePHP on top of the existing PHP apache web server and also understand about the CakePHP folder structure and important configuration.

Topics

  • MVC - Introduction
  • Model-View-Controller 
  • Using a framework in the project (conventional vs. MVC project)
  • How to install CakePHP
  • Explain CakePHP folder structure
  • Discuss the File naming conventions
  • Learn about the important config file (core.php, database.php)

Learning Objectives - This module will make you understand how to create controllers and views. Also, understand how URLs are mapped to the controllers and views, and how the controller and view interacts and exchanges data between them.

 

Topics

  • Explain Application flow - How Controller and view interacts/exchanges data
  • Define CakePHP helpers
  • Learn about the most commonly used helpers like Form, HTML, Session, Cookie, etc,
  • How to create a controller and how URLs mapped to a controller and views
  • How to create views and layouts

Learning Objectives - This module will help you to understand the models in detail. Also, learn how to define models, use it for database access and manipulation, how to use basic SQL queries in models.

 

Topics

  • Introduction to Models
  • How Models interact with the database?
  • Learn the access and manipulation table data using find, save, update methods of the model
  • Describe Joining tables, conditions, conditions other than =(LIKE, BETWEEN,)
  • Define order by in CakePHP models
  • How to change database dynamically using the definitions in database.php config file

Learning Objectives - This module will help you to understand about how to generate forms using CakePHP Html helper, validate forms using model definitions, difference between get and post methods, cookies, uses of cookies, how to set and retrieve cookies, sessions, how to start and destroy sessions, automatically start sessions and use sessions without cookies, file uploading, and predefined variables. 

Topics - 

  • Basic Html form, get, post methods
  • Know about the Generate form elements like input boxes, dropdowns, radio buttons, and links using CakePHP Html helper 
  • How to create Form validation using Model validation definitions
  • How to Create, retrieve and delete cookies
  • How to Create, retrieve and delete session variables
  • Explain File handling in CakePHP (create, delete, read files)
  • Discuss CakePHP Global variables and their use

Learning Objectives - This module will help you to know some other frameworks available in PHP like Zend, CodeIgniter, Laravel. Also, the comparison between the frameworks. We will also discuss the project details.

Topics -

 

Project 1: How to create a basic HTML registration form using CakePHP helpers. And also to post data to the database and send an email

Project 2: This project is about how to develop an online website, which will cover details about institutes, courses and student information using CakePHP

1. How to create a basic layout for the website.

2. How to Add/Edit/View/Delete institute details

3. How to Add/Edit/View/Delete course details

4. How to Add/Edit/View/Delete student information

Like the course? Enroll Now

Structure your learning and get a certificate to prove it.

Course Details

By taking this 'PHP & MySQL with MVC Framework' Course, you should be able to understand:

1. The basics of the Web Technology

2. All major concepts of PHP and MySQL that beginner developers need to master.

3. All major concepts of MVC architecture in general and its advantages over conventional web development methods. 

3. How to round off your application development skills by understanding how to implement PHP on a website using MVC framework.

4. Brief PHP programming skills needed to successfully build interactive, data-driven sites

5. How to create forms easily using helper functions and work with form data

6. How to use cookies and sessions with helper functions

7. Understand how to work with regular expressions, handle exceptions, and validate data

8. How to work with PHP text mails and HTML emails

9. Use and create functions

10. What are the Object oriented concepts

11. How to upload files to the server

12. How to manipulate system files

13. How to be able to architect, write, debug, and run complete web applications

14. How to test and debug a PHP application

15. And also become a proficient PHP/MySQL web developer using MVC architecture.

Who desires to be a Web Developer or wants to learn PHP & MySQL with MVC framework can go for this course.

The prerequisites for this course is a basic HTML knowledge, basic understanding of computer programming languages, internet, database, especially RDBMS.

PHP & MySQL with MVC Frameworks Certification Training Ceritficate

PHP & MySQL with MVC Frameworks Certification Training Reviews

25,859

Total number of reviews

4.5

Aggregate review score

80%

Course completion rate

PHP & MySQL with MVC Frameworks Certification Training Features

Live Online Classes

All our Classes are Live Instructor led online sessions. You can attend at the comfort of your place and Login to our Classes.

LMS (Learning Management System)

LMS will help you to organize your all training material, session videos and review at later date. You can access LMS anytime and review your completed classes. If you miss any class, then you can review the missed class in LMS.

Flexible Schedule

For some reasons, you can not attend the Classes, we can enroll you in the next possible classes. we assure flexibility in class schedules.

Lifetime Access to Learning Platform

You will get Lifetime free access to LMS(Learning Mangement System) You can access all Videos, class room assignments, quizzes, Projects for Life time. You will also get free video sessions for Life time.

Highest Course Completion Rate

We have the highest course completion rate in the Industry. If you miss a class, you can opt for the missed class in different batch. We assure you the best training possible for you to succeed.

Certificate of completion

We provide you the Industry recognized Certification of Course completion This certificate will sometimes helps you to get reimbursement of training expenses by your company.

Like the course? Enroll Now

Structure your learning and get a certificate to prove it.

PHP & MySQL with MVC Frameworks Certification Training FAQs

You will never miss a class at IQ Online Training! You can choose either of the two options:

  1. View the recorded session of the class available in your LMS or
  2. You can attend the missed session in any other live batch.

After the enrolment, the LMS access will be instantly provided to you able to access for lifetime which includes complete set of previous class recordings/PPTs/PDFs/assignments. You can start learning right away.

Your access to the Support Team is for lifetime. Our team will help you in resolving queries, during and after the course.

Yes, once enrollment has done for course. Access to the course material will be available for lifetime.

You can Call our support numbers listed in site OR Email us at info@iqtrainings.com.

You can view in-depth class sample recordings before the enrollment. Experience the complete learning instead of a demo session with our expertise.

All the instructors are Industry experts with minimum 10-12 yrs of relevant IT experience. They are subject matter experts and are well trained for providing an awesome learning experience to the participants.

Recommended Courses

Lorem Ipsum is simply dummy text of the printing and typesetting industry.

MULESOFT T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end

ADOBE CQ5 T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end

MANUAL WITH QTP T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end

VMWARE CLOUD T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end

EMC SAN T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end

MVC .NET TRAINING

Duration:

₹ 
0
 ₹ 0
 (10% OFF)
Reviews

4.5

Course Schedule

Start Date Timings Weekend
Drop us a Query

+91 97846 54326

Available 24x7 for your queries